如何在vue中绑定复选框

  介绍

本篇文章为大家展示了如何在vue中绑定复选框,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。

<>强如下所示:

<强> 1。html

& lt; div 类=皐eui-cells  weui-cells_checkbox  font14", v=癷tem 拷贝items"比;   ,,& lt; label 类=皐eui-cell  weui-check__label"比;   ,,,& lt; div 类=皐eui-cell__ft  width-inherit"比;   ,,,,& lt; input 类型=癱heckbox",类=皐eui-check", v:点击=癈heckItem(项目)“,v模型=癷tem.state", name=癱heckbox",/比;   ,,,& lt;/div>   ,,& lt;/label>   & lt;才能/div>

<强> 2。js

var  vum =, Vue ({new    ,数据:{   项目:[]才能   ,}   ,方法:{   CheckItem才能:函数(项){   ,,item.state =, ! item.state;   ,,console.log (this.items);   ,,}   ,}   })

<>强拓展知识:浅谈vue复选框选中的值的问题

<>强如下所示:

& lt; p>   ,& lt; input 类型=癱heckbox", id=癿_nh4", v模型=癿FormData.bd_3", v-bind:真正价值=https://www.yisu.com/zixun/?”v-bind::错误的值=" checkFalseValue ">   <标签=" m_nh5 ">不含3>   

     <标签=" m_nh5 ">不含4>   

     <标签=" m_nh5 ">不含5>   

     <标签=" m_nh7 ">不含7>

最近遇到vue项目中形式表单复选框的问题,拿出来分享下,

因为vue没有直接像jqury中的序列化()那样,直接获取表单数据的方法,

为了简单,使用v模型的方法与数据数据中的mFormData对象相互绑定,这样在获取表单数据的时候,直接用this.mFormData就可以获取表单数据,

但是在获取复选框的值得时候,如果不做处理,选中的时候对象中的值为true,没选中的时候值是false,

可能跟我们需要传入后台的数据不符,当然可以在传参的时候对值进行判断修改,但这无形中增加了很多麻烦,

因此,可以使用v-bind:真正价值=https://www.yisu.com/zixun/皒”, v-bind:错误的值=皒”的方法,直接让复选框选中的时候,对象中的值直接是我们想要的数值,

需要注意的是,经常再设置未选中的时候是个空值,如果直接v-bind:错误的值=https://www.yisu.com/zixun/闭庋韵笾械闹祷故羌俚?

可以在数据中设置一个值为& # 39;& # 39;的数据。

上述内容就是如何在vue中绑定复选框,你们学到知识或技能了吗?如果还想学到更多技能或者丰富自己的知识储备,欢迎关注行业资讯频道。

如何在vue中绑定复选框